Johnson & Johnson Innovative Medicine, a part of Johnson & Johnson's Family of Companies is recruiting for a Technical Product Owner, Protein Therapeutics Development, located in Spring House, PA, USA and/or Malvern, PA, USA. This position is eligible for J&J flexible work arrangement; 3 days in office / 2 days remote.

The mission of the Therapeutics Development Product Group is to implement innovative technology to transform the development and delivery of life-changing medicines for J&J IM, R&D. In this role, the candidate will demonstrate analytical skills and technical expertise to deliver and optimize Business-IT systems for Protein Therapeutics Development laboratories.

  • Technical Application Owner for Protein Therapeutic Development [product-specific] Bus-IT systems: own technical tasks for systems including but not limited to Benchling Validated Cloud (ELN), SimSight (modeling application), Ignition (Bioreactor Control System), PIMS (Plant Information Management System).
  • Analyze business requirements and translate product roadmap features into well-defined product requirements including features, user stories, and acceptance test criteria to guide backlog prioritization, system sprint and release cycle.
  • Regularly review and update system documentation in systems such as Jira, Confluence, Asset Management.
  • Stay updated on the latest advancements in the field and recommend ways to innovate.
  • Collaborate with diverse teams, including scientists, developers, vendor personnel, and IT professionals, to design and deploy GxP-compliant solutions.
  • Demonstrate a thorough knowledge of pharmaceutical industry standards, regulatory guidelines, biotherapeutic R&D scientific workflows, and enterprise software deployment on premise and in cloud.
  • Provide technical leadership and guidance to the team, resolving complex challenges.
  • Establishes objectives, key results, and metrics to evaluate product performance and user satisfaction.
  • Coaches more junior colleagues in techniques, processes, and responsibilities.
  • Prepares and presents regular updates to team members and management.


Qualifications

Education:

  • Relevant educational background in fields such as Biotechnology,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related area. Equivalent experience will also be considered.

Experience and Skills:

Required:

  • Minimum of 5 years working experience in the scientific industry.
  • Proven track record of driving technology projects and innovation.
  • Experience supporting business-IT systems (ELN, LIMS, Inventory, Bioreactor Control, Modeling applications, etc) and instruments in R&D lab environment.
  • Familiarity with software development life cycle (SDLC), requirements analysis, agile methodologies.
  • Strong knowledge of industry standards, guidelines, and regulations pertaining to non-GXP and GXP processes.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Demonstrable ability to influence, negotiate, and build partnerships, teams, and trust across functions.

Preferred:

  • Experience with deploying software systems on a global scale.

Other:

  • Travel up to 10% domestically or internationally.
